The cheapest way to get from Hampstead to Mayfair is to subway which costs £2 - £3 and takes 8 min.
The fastest way to get from Hampstead to Mayfair is to subway which takes 8 min and costs £2 - £3.
Yes, there is a direct bus departing from Finchley Road & Frognal Station station and arriving at George Street. Services depart every five minutes, and operate every day. The journey takes approximately 23 min.
Yes, there is a direct train departing from Finchley Road station station and arriving at Bond Street station station. Services depart every five minutes, and operate every day. The journey takes approximately 8 min.
The distance between Hampstead and Mayfair is 3 miles.
The best way to get from Hampstead to Mayfair without a car is to subway which takes 8 min and costs £2 - £3.
The subway from Finchley Road station to Bond Street station takes 8 min including transfers and departs every five minutes.

What companies run services between Hampstead, England and Mayfair, Greater London, England?
London Underground (Tube) operates a subway from Finchley Road station to Bond Street station every 5 minutes. Tickets cost £2–3 and the journey takes 8 min. Alternatively, Metroline Travel operates a bus from Finchley Road & Frognal Station to George Street every 15 minutes. Tickets cost £2 and the journey takes 23 min.
